Each member of CALTEC possesses not only a high level of competence in estate planning and administration matters, but a demonstrated commitment to the profession.  Many are certified as specialists in estate planning, trust and probate law by the California State Bar Board of Legal Specialization and are present or past members and advisors of the Executive Committee of the Estate Planning, Trust and Probate Law Section of the California State Bar.

All members of CALTEC are also Fellows of the American College of Trust & Estate Counsel (ACTEC) , a national organization dedicated to improving the practice of trust and estate law. The honor of becoming a Fellow in the College is bestowed only upon attorneys who have at least 10 years of experience in the practice of trust and estate law, have demonstrated a dedication to the profession through such activities as lecturing and writing for professional journals and are elected to the College by its membership.
